Types of Crypto Arbitrage
Spatial arbitrage is the most common type. It involves buying crypto on one exchange and selling it on another for a higher price. This works when there are price gaps between platforms.
Triangular arbitrage uses three different cryptocurrencies on a single exchange. Traders convert one coin to another, then to a third, and back to the first. If done right, they end up with more of the original coin.
Statistical arbitrage uses complex math to find small price differences. It often involves many trades across multiple exchanges. This type needs powerful computers and special software to work well.
Advantages and Risks
Crypto arbitrage can be profitable with low risk if done correctly. It helps make crypto prices more consistent across exchanges. Traders can make money without worrying about big market swings.
But there are challenges too. Fees can eat into profits if traders aren’t careful. Price differences can disappear quickly, so timing is key. There’s also a risk of losing money if prices change before trades are complete.
Traders need to understand exchange rules and have enough funds to act fast. They should also watch out for withdrawal limits that could slow down their trading. Good tech skills and market knowledge are important for success in crypto arbitrage.

Arbitrage Scanners and Bots
Arbitrage scanners search for price gaps across crypto exchanges. These tools check many platforms at once to find chances to buy low and sell high. Some scanners can spot differences as small as 0.1%.
Trading bots take this a step further. They not only find price gaps but can also make trades automatically. This speed is crucial in arbitrage, where opportunities may only last seconds.

Evaluating Exchange Rates and Fees
Crypto exchanges charge different fees for trades. Some have low maker fees but high taker fees. Others offer better rates for big trades. Look at the fee structure of each exchange carefully.
Many exchanges have trading pairs with popular coins like Bitcoin and Ethereum. But some also offer less common pairs. This can open up more chances for arbitrage.
Check if there are any limits on how much you can deposit, withdraw, or trade. These can affect your arbitrage plans.
Understanding Exchange Liquidity
Liquidity means how easy it is to buy or sell without changing the price. High liquidity is good for arbitrage.
Big exchanges like Coinbase and Gemini often have more liquidity. This makes it easier to do trades quickly.
But don’t ignore smaller exchanges. They might have less liquidity, but can offer better prices sometimes.
Look at the order books to see how many buy and sell orders there are. This shows the real liquidity of a trading pair.
Be careful with low volume transactions. They can be risky and might not work out as planned.

Triangular Arbitrage Methods
Triangular arbitrage uses three different cryptocurrencies to profit from price inconsistencies. This strategy involves:
- Converting one crypto to another
- Exchanging the second for a third
- Trading back to the original currency
For example, a trader might:
- Start with Bitcoin (BTC)
- Trade BTC for Ethereum (ETH)
- Exchange ETH for Litecoin (LTC)
- Convert LTC back to BTC
If done correctly, the final amount of BTC will be higher than the starting amount. This method requires precise calculations and quick execution.

Adapting to Market Volatility
High volatility creates more price gaps between exchanges. This leads to more arbitrage chances. Traders should watch for big price swings and act fast.
Using trading bots helps catch these quick opportunities. Bots can spot and execute trades in seconds. This speed is key in volatile markets.
Traders should also spread funds across several exchanges. This lets them jump on arbitrage openings right away. Having money ready on different platforms cuts down on transfer times.
Leveraging Arbitrage in Bull and Bear Markets
Bull markets often have more active trading and bigger price differences. This can mean more arbitrage chances. Traders might focus on popular coins with high volume.
In bear markets, there may be fewer obvious arbitrage openings. But patient traders can still find gaps. They might look at less common trading pairs or smaller exchanges.
Risk management is crucial in both markets. Using stop-loss orders helps protect profits. Traders should also keep an eye on trading fees, which can eat into gains.

How does a crypto arbitrage scanner work to identify profitable opportunities?
Crypto arbitrage scanners use algorithms to monitor prices across exchanges in real-time. They look for discrepancies that exceed transaction costs. When found, the scanner alerts users or automatically executes trades to capture the price difference before it disappears.
